Transaction cec43593366c5e2fb19a33f8f421798a3efa399a43f77a8e0e4574ae6be104e7
1 Input
1 Output
-
cec43593366c5e2fb19a33f8f421798a3efa399a43f77a8e0e4574ae6be104e7:0
- value
- 24439686
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c0946fa397bc85639b4f3ed5bcdd45a1964b970 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DmSiTB798BxkWY8WtctR1QCoBjC3vydg4